Output 3fec62b54295fe307eff5042e56ffd86fbf0bc7ddc668137f239a48835e18fb5:2

value
42334390
script pubkey
OP_0 OP_PUSHBYTES_20 4de49061d45bc694dfe9ab0c60fbdaadc549a4db
address
bc1qfhjfqcw5t0rffhlf4vxxp7764hz5nfxm25885c
transaction
3fec62b54295fe307eff5042e56ffd86fbf0bc7ddc668137f239a48835e18fb5
confirmations
36
spent
false